Discrimination Exposure, Neural Reactivity to Stress, and Psychological Distress.

Devon K Grey1, Juliann B Purcell1, Kristen N Buford1

  • 1Department of Psychology, University of Alabama at Birmingham (Grey, Purcell, Buford, Mrug, Knight); Kaiser Permanente Bernard J. Tyson School of Medicine, Pasadena, CA (Schuster); RAND Corporation, Santa Monica, CA (Elliott); UTHealth Houston School of Public Health, Houston (Emery).

The American Journal of Psychiatry
|October 30, 2024
PubMed
Summary

Adolescent discrimination exposure alters brain activity in regions regulating emotions, impacting mental health. This neural reactivity may explain disparities in psychological distress, including depression and anxiety.

Area of Science:

  • Neuroscience
  • Psychology
  • Mental Health Research

Background:

  • Discrimination exposure negatively impacts mental health, increasing risks for depression, anxiety, and PTSD.
  • Neural processes in emotion expression and regulation are suspected mediators, but specific mechanisms remain unclear.

Purpose of the Study:

  • Investigate the link between adolescent discrimination exposure and stress-elicited brain activity.
  • Examine the relationship between discrimination exposure and mental health symptoms in young adulthood.

Main Methods:

  • 301 participants underwent functional MRI during the Montreal Imaging Stress Task.
  • Discrimination exposure was measured from ages 11-19; brain activity and psychological distress were assessed at age 20.

Main Results:

  • Stress-elicited activity in the dorsolateral/medial prefrontal cortex, inferior parietal lobule, and hippocampus varied with discrimination exposure.
  • Brain activity changes correlated with cumulative discrimination and its trajectory.
  • Depression, anxiety, and PTSD symptoms were linked to discrimination exposure.
  • Prefrontal cortex and inferior parietal lobule activity statistically mediated the discrimination-distress relationship.

Conclusions:

  • Adolescent discrimination exposure may alter neural responses to stressors, affecting susceptibility to psychological distress.
  • Altered stress-elicited neural reactivity may be a key neurobiological mechanism behind mental health disparities linked to discrimination.
